Robert Habersham diary, 1831-1832 [manuscript].

Diary of Habersham of Chatham County, Ga., while he was at Harvard, where he presumably was a student, and in Georgia, and Saratoga and Brooklyn, N.Y. Many entries deal with romantic feelings and include love poems. Others describe daily activities, travels, and impressions of places visited.
